Rumunki Radomice was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Reddemitz-Räumung.
The place is now called Rumunki Radomice and belongs to Poland.
Historical place name | Country | Administration | Time |
---|---|---|---|
Rumunki Radomice | Russian Empire | Lipno | 1914 |
Rumunki Radomice | Poland | Lipno | after the Versailles Treaty |
Reddemitz-Räumung | German Empire | Leipe (Westpr.) | 1939 |
Radomice * | Poland | Lipno | 1945 |
Rumunki Radomice | Poland | Włocławek | 1992 |
